**Zero-dependency S1 record pull (keyless, works for any ESP)**: `python3 "${CLAUDE_PLUGIN_ROOT}/scripts/connectors/doh.py" auth <domain> [--selector <esp-dkim-selector>]` fetches live auth records over DNS-over-HTTPS. Facts only: the connector reports presence and parsed tags. A record shows *setup*, not *passing mail*, and an unobserved DKIM selector leaves that qualified item **Unknown** and the run `NEEDS_INPUT`, never Fail.

2. **Run the S1 authentication pre-flight** — from the DNS export and the DMARC RUA report, verify SPF, DKIM, and DMARC are present, aligned, and passing, and check BIMI where claimed. Set the `S1` flag:
- **pass** — SPF + DKIM + DMARC aligned and passing.
- **partial** — young program at DMARC `p=none` but SPF/DKIM aligned and passing (a flag, **not** an auto-veto — mirrors the ROAS iOS-ATT modeled-data carve-out).
- **veto-candidate** — no DMARC record at all, or SPF/DKIM/DMARC failing/unaligned. Flag it and route to the auditor; do **not** cap the score yourself.
If the DMARC RUA report is absent, mark the authentication item **Unknown** and the run `NEEDS_INPUT` — never pass-by-default.
3. **Read domain/IP reputation** — from the ESP deliverability report and Postmaster/SNDS, mark the qualified reputation item Pass/Partial/Fail/Unknown; call out a warming IP or a recent reputation drop with the number.
4. **Read inbox placement** — from the seed-list test, state inbox vs spam vs promotions placement against the threshold. If no test was run, that qualified item is **Unknown** and the run is `NEEDS_INPUT`, not Pass.
5. **Scan spam-content / links / render** — check the creative HTML for spam-trigger phrasing, image-to-text imbalance, broken/shortened/mismatched links, missing plain-text part, and render breakage. Report each as a flag with the specific offender, per [references/deliverability-checklist.md](references/deliverability-checklist.md).
6. **Read list hygiene (point-in-time)** — from the ESP report, take a single-snapshot read of the hard-bounce rate and spam-complaint rate against benchmark (spam-complaint red line < 0.1%). Over-benchmark bounce or complaint is a flag under `S`; it is not itself the `S2` consent veto. Read the snapshot only — the scheduled hygiene / bounce-complaint **trend** over time (cohort recency drift, suppression-list growth, a re-permission / prune worklist) is [list-hygiene-monitor](../list-hygiene-monitor/SKILL.md)'s standing watch, not this pre-flight's; if the user wants the trend rather than the snapshot, route there.
